Output 966106c09a0325abd343dcb986d215236a9502ef4e315825b1fb731f61b83611:1

value
1254894692
script pubkey
OP_HASH160 OP_PUSHBYTES_20 560abdb969de928d8322c35725042efa4468b3ed OP_EQUAL
address
MFk7DEUCih1E8bFhWc7eSFyznQEjg1LyjR
transaction
966106c09a0325abd343dcb986d215236a9502ef4e315825b1fb731f61b83611
spent
true